Iced Sweet Potato Maple Latte

Katie
This Iced Sweet Potato Maple Latte is a creamy, naturally sweet coffee drink made with real sweet potato purée and a thick maple cold foam. It's smooth, lightly spiced, and poured over ice for a café-style drink you can make at home in five minutes—Vegan, dairy-free, refined-sugar-free, gluten-free, made only with plant-based ingredients.

Ingredients
  

Latte

  • 1-2 shots espresso
  • ½ tablespoon maple syrup
  • cup oat milk
  • Ice

Sweet Potato Cold Foam

  • 2 tablespoons sweet potato purée
  • 1 tablespoon maple syrup
  • ¼ teaspoon cinnamon
  •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
  • ¼ cup vegan half-and-half or full-fat coconut cream

Instructions
 

  • Brew 1–2 shots of espresso. While it's still hot, stir in the maple syrup until completely dissolved.
  • Fill a tall glass with ice. Pour the sweetened espresso over the ice, then add the oat milk and stir.
  • Add the sweet potato purée, maple syrup, cinnamon, vanilla, and vegan half-and-half to a milk frother or small blender. Blend until thick, smooth, and creamy.
  • Spoon or pour the sweet potato cold foam over the iced latte.
  • Finish with a sprinkle of cinnamon, if desired, and enjoy.
